Thanksgiving Ministry

In addition to prayers, the Church practices the service of thanksgiving service.

Holy Bishop of Milan

How to order a prayer service

To order it you need:

  • come to the temple and write a note in a candle shop with the title “Prayer of thanksgiving to Jesus Christ”;
  • enter in the column the names of the benefactors, only those given in the Sacrament of Baptism (in the genitive case - from whom: Nina, George, Lyubov, Sergius, Dimitri);
  • it is not necessary to enter the surname, patronymic, citizenship of the benefactor, as well as names in a diminutive form (from Dashenka, Seryoga, Sasha);
  • it is recommended to attribute the status to the names: bol. - sick, mld. - infant (child under 7 years old), neg. - lad (teenager from 7 to 14 years old), warrior, nepr. - idle, pregnant;
  • give the completed form to the candlestick and make the recommended donation (if a person is experiencing financial difficulties, then no one will require him to pay for the demand);
  • the reason for gratitude does not need to be indicated, the Almighty knows everything and is aware of everything, He is the Knower of the Heart;
  • it is advisable to purchase a candle in the church (any, and its price and size do not affect the quality of gratitude or the ardor of prayer);
  • on the eve of the prayer service, put it in a candlestick near the icon of Christ.

In Orthodoxy, it is customary to turn to God with a prayer on almost every occasion. By their nature, prayers are classified into supplications, glorifications and thanksgiving. The latter also includes a special service, which is called "Prayers of Thanksgiving for Communion." They will be given below in Russian transcription, accompanied by a brief commentary.

Invocation Prayer

These prayers are read, as the name implies, after communion. They are not part of the rites of the liturgy, and it is assumed that they will be read at home. However, in practice, the text of the prayer is most often read in the temple after the service is over.

It begins with the words "Glory to you, God", repeated three times.

On this, in fact, prayers of thanksgiving end. Further along the rank there are several more texts that have a wider meaning. For example, the following text is a prayer of thanksgiving to God for help, taken from the Bible, where it was put into the mouth of one of the righteous who were preparing to face death after fulfilling their destiny. The dying prayer is included in this rite as evidence of the communicant's readiness to go to God if this suddenly happens for any reason.

Trisagion

But this short and very ancient prayer comes from Byzantium. According to legend, it was not composed by anyone, but angels sang it during an earthquake in the city, which one of the children received a vision of. Since then, it has been read at every Orthodox service.

Final prayers

A few more short texts follow at the very end. Firstly, these are the so-called troparion and kontakion to the saint whose liturgy was served, that is, the saint who penned the text of the celebrated liturgy. Since there are many liturgies, the troparia will also change. Therefore, we will not present them here.

At the very end, “Lord, have mercy on us”, “Glory today” and this text is read twelve times: “Honour surpassing the cherubim and glory without comparison eclipsing the seraphim, having given birth to God the Word in virginity, we honor you as the true Mother of God!” .
